Abstract

The invention relates to a method, system and device for sparse measurement of a noise sound field. The method comprises the steps of obtaining ambient noise information, determining and gridding an area to be measured, evenly partitioning a grid, and establishing a basic measurement point matrix; setting structure and performance constraint conditions according to the type of a sound source, conducting sparse processing on the basic measurement point matrix, obtaining a sparse measurement matrix, determining the location of a measurement point, and generating a sparse measurement point arrangement diagram; setting a sound measurement device on the location of the measurement point according to the sparse measurement point arrangement diagram, and measuring the noise sound field. By meansof the method, system and device for the sparse measurement of the noise sound field, the influence of background noise can be effectively avoided, and the outdoor ambient noise is accurately measured; for different regions, the noise sound field can be accurately measured, and the noise information can be effectively obtained.

technical field [0001] The invention belongs to the technical field of sound field measurement, and in particular relates to a noise sound field sparse measurement method, system and device. Background technique [0002] Noise seriously pollutes the surrounding environment and has a very bad impact on people's daily life and physical and mental health. Quantitative measurement of ambient noise around noise sources is the prerequisite for noise governance and control. [0003] In recent years, scholars at home and abroad have carried out in-depth research on noise measurement, and most scholars have used sound pressure measurement as the basis for noise measurement and data analysis. The sound pressure measurement method is widely used in equipment noise measurement because of its clear principle and simple operation.
